Hey my loves, welcome to Day 2 of The Longevity Plan - our weekly mobility session. Today we’re starting with the foundational layer of this flow. Each week, we’ll slowly add more variations and sets. Today, we’re going through each movement twice, so take your time to move intentionally and focus on form and control. No equipment needed – just your body, your breath, and your focus. Let’s go.
